Honestly, a mix.

GW - partly for convenience, but the base colours and shades are really good.

Foundry - convenience again, as my daughter has guitar lessons about 10 minutes from their shop, and I do like several of their triads a lot.

Vallejo Model Colour used to be my go-to brand for reds and yellows. Carmine Red and Lemon Yellow are still favourites, but GW Mephiston Red and Averland Sunset get a lot of use as well.

And a mix of other stuff - Coat d'Arms, P3, any colour or group that takes my fancy. P3 Menoth White, Morrow White and... White are a great combination for linen and warmer whites than highlighting up from grey or blue.

Always fancied trying Reaper - maybe one day. ANd Army Painter washes sound good. Been tinkering with my own home-made washes too, with some OK results.

For terrain, Anita's Craft range of acrylics were great, but I'm having trouble finding them locally so I tend to go with cheap acrylic gloop these days. Reeves I think?

Sure I read somewhere that American craft acrylic brands were significantly better quality than British ones - I certainly wouldn't use Anitas for figures.
